Definition of Vinyl Toluene
Vinyl toluene is a colorless, flammable liquid with a characteristic odor. It belongs to a group of chemical compounds known as substituted aromatic hydrocarbons. This chemical is utilized extensively in various industrial processes, particularly in the production of adhesives, coatings, and resins. Vinyl toluene is a versatile chemical due to its ability to enhance the properties of polymers and resins, providing excellent adhesion, flexibility, and toughness. The compound is also known for its effectiveness in enhancing the performance of other chemicals, making it a critical component in several manufacturing processes.

Product Details of Vinyl Toluene
Vinyl toluene’s utility is directly related to its unique properties:
- Adhesion and Toughness: Enhances adhesion and toughness in resins, making it indispensable in coatings and adhesives.
- Thermal Stability: Offers excellent thermal stability, which is crucial for high-temperature applications.
- Cross-Linking Agent: Acts as a cross-linking agent, improving the mechanical properties of polymers.
